Correção de Macro para Célula Vazia
Enviado: 03 Fev 2016 às 07:00
Caros,
poderiam me auxiliar na macro para eu determinar que mais de uma célula seja preenchida obrigatoriamente.
A macro que estou utilizando é:
Private Sub Workbook_BeforeSave(ByVal SaveAsUi As Boolean, Cancel As Boolean)
'impede salvar se houver celula vazia 'M31'
If Application.CountBlank(Range("M31")) > 0 Then
MsgBox "O campo OBRA não está preenchido." & vbLf & _
"Documento não será salvo", vbExclamation
Cancel = True
End If
End Sub
Preciso acrescentar mais duas células para serem preenchidas: K10 e L10. Porém, para elas deverá aparecer:
MsgBox " O campo DATA não está preenchido"
Além de continuar a informação caso a célula M31 não seja preenchida.
Grato
Luciano
poderiam me auxiliar na macro para eu determinar que mais de uma célula seja preenchida obrigatoriamente.
A macro que estou utilizando é:
Private Sub Workbook_BeforeSave(ByVal SaveAsUi As Boolean, Cancel As Boolean)
'impede salvar se houver celula vazia 'M31'
If Application.CountBlank(Range("M31")) > 0 Then
MsgBox "O campo OBRA não está preenchido." & vbLf & _
"Documento não será salvo", vbExclamation
Cancel = True
End If
End Sub
Preciso acrescentar mais duas células para serem preenchidas: K10 e L10. Porém, para elas deverá aparecer:
MsgBox " O campo DATA não está preenchido"
Além de continuar a informação caso a célula M31 não seja preenchida.
Grato
Luciano